Shooting "Quilting Arts TV" Series 3200


I’m just back from Denver, where we shot the latest series of “Quilting Arts TV.” I shot three segments for this series, which will come out this fall.  

I have been the host of Quilting Arts TV since 2014. I was also a guest on the show several times (Series 500 in 2009; Series 700 in 2010; Series 1300 in 2014) while Pokey Bolton, the founding editor of Quilting Arts magazine, was host. 

QATV is shown on more than 400 PBS stations across the U.S., as well as Create TV, and showcases the work of expert art quilters who explain and teach innovative surface design, construction, embellishment, and hand and machine stitching techniques. Novice and professional art quilters alike can learn something new from the wide variety of topics explored on the show.
